# Break-Glass Access: Pipecourier Broker Upgrade

During the Pipecourier 4.x upgrade window, the normal admin API is disabled while queues migrate. If consumers stall or the migration daemon crashes, support staff may use break-glass access to the legacy control shell. This bypasses change management, so open an incident ticket before proceeding and note the queue depths at time of entry. Do not resume producers until the offset ledger reconciles. The legacy shell accepts a single recovery passphrase, recorded immediately below:

strongbox words: holax-rusax-jorath-aldeth

Subject: Font vendoring cut-over — all done

Hi! Welcome aboard. Quick summary before you dig in: we finished moving Tidebrook's third-party fonts into the vendored assets bundle last night, so nothing loads from external hosts anymore. Licensing files live next to each font family, and the build fails if one's missing — don't delete them. The pipeline reads its paths and caching behavior from the values below.

settings of tagug-fajof:
[zorwyn]
host = zorwyn.nelvrosys.corp
user = zorwyn_svc
database = zorwyn_prod

## Environment Variables: Stocktake Reconciler

The nightly reconciliation job for Cobblefox Retail compares warehouse counts against the ledger and files discrepancy tickets automatically. RECON_WINDOW controls the lookback period (default 48h); RECON_DRY_RUN should stay false in production. All variables are loaded from the job's env file at dispatch time, so changes require a re-queue rather than a restart. The credential the job uses to write tickets into the ops tracker is defined on the line that follows.

env line for hawep-fajef: RELAY_SECRET20=b8916dc10b8926458aa2

Ticket: Bloom filter drift between staging and prod — Kestrelcache

The bloom filter fronting the Kestrelcache KV store has drifted: prod runs a larger bit array and two extra hash rounds, so false-positive rates no longer match staging benchmarks. This explains the miss-rate discrepancy Marisol flagged last sprint. Please review the reconciliation patch against the intended values. For reference, staging currently reports the following configuration.

service settings:
[fraath]
port = 5672
region = west-1
host = fraath.norvalabs.corp
timeout_ms = 750
retries = 2